Ingredients List
To prepare these indulgent Salted Caramel Chocolate Chunk Muffins, gather the following ingredients:
– Dry Ingredients:
– 2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1 cup granulated sugar
– 1 tablespoon baking powder
– ½ teaspoon baking soda
– ½ teaspoon salt
– Wet Ingredients:
– 2 large eggs
– 1 cup whole milk
– ½ cup unsalted butter, melted
– 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
– Mix-ins:
– 1 cup chocolate chunks (dark or semi-sweet)
– ½ cup salted caramel sauce (you can make your own or use store-bought)
– Topping:
– Extra sea salt for sprinkling on top (optional)

Step-by-Step Instructions
Creating these delightful muffins is straightforward. Let’s dive into the step-by-step instructions that will guide you to that heavenly first bite.
1. Preheat the Oven: Start by preheating your oven to 350°F (175°C). This ensures that your muffins bake evenly and achieve that perfect golden-brown hue.
2. Prepare the Muffin Tin: Line a 12-cup muffin tin with paper liners or grease it with cooking spray to prevent sticking.
3. Mix Dry Ingredients: In a large mixing bowl, whisk together the flour, sugar, baking powder, baking soda, and salt until evenly combined. The dry mixture forms the base of your muffins.
4. Combine Wet Ingredients: In another bowl, beat the eggs and then mix in the milk, melted butter, and vanilla extract. Ensure all ingredients are well combined for a consistent batter.
5. Create the Muffin Batter: Gradually pour the wet mixture into the dry ingredients, folding gently until just combined. Be careful not to overmix; a few lumps are acceptable.
6. Add Chocolate and Caramel: Gently fold in the chocolate chunks and half of the salted caramel sauce. This will distribute sweetness and richness throughout your batter.
7. Fill Muffin Cups: Spoon the muffin mixture into the prepared muffin tin, filling each cup about two-thirds full. This allows space for rising during baking.
8. Top with Caramel and Sea Salt: Before baking, drizzle the remaining salted caramel sauce on top of each muffin and sprinkle with a pinch of sea salt for an added flavor boost.
9. Bake the Muffins: Place the muffin tin in the preheated oven and bake for 20-25 minutes or until a toothpick inserted in the center comes out clean.
10. Cool and Serve: Let the muffins cool in the tin for about 10 minutes before transferring them to a wire rack. Enjoy your Salted Caramel Chocolate Chunk Muffins warm or at room temperature.

Tips
To enhance your baking experience and ensure your Salted Caramel Chocolate Chunk Muffins turn out perfectly every time, here are some handy tips:
– Use Room Temperature Ingredients: Ingredients like eggs and milk should be at room temperature for better mixing and texture.
– Don’t Overmix: Overworking the batter can lead to tough muffins. Mix just until the wet and dry ingredients are combined.
– Swirl in Extra Caramel: For an ooey-gooey texture, you can swirl additional caramel into each muffin before baking.
– Experiment with Flavors: Consider adding nuts, like pecans or walnuts, for an extra crunch, or try substituting the chocolate with white chocolate or other favorites.
Alternative Methods
Whether you have dietary restrictions or simply want to switch things up, here are a few alternative methods for crafting your Salted Caramel Chocolate Chunk Muffins:
– Gluten-Free Version: Subst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free flour blend, ensuring you have all the necessary binding agents.
– Vegan Option: Use flax eggs (1 tablespoon of ground flaxseed with 2.5 tablespoons of water per egg) and non-dairy milk along with coconut oil instead of butter.
– Protein Boost: Add protein powder to your dry ingredients for a post-workout snack that’s both delicious and nutritious.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Baking can be daunting, but by avoiding these common mistakes, you’ll be on your way to muffin perfection:
– Not Preheating the Oven: Skipping this step can lead to uneven baking and muffins that don’t rise properly.
– Overfilling Muffin Cups: Filling more than two-thirds risks overflow. Keep the batter contained for beautiful, dome-shaped muffins.
– Cooling Too Quickly: Rushing the cooling process can cause muffins to become dry. Let them cool gradually in the tin before transferring.

FAQs
Q: Can I make the muffins ahead of time?
A: Absolutely! These muffins can be made ahead and stored in an airtight container for up to three days at room temperature, or frozen for longer storage.
Q: How can I tell when the muffins are done?
A: They’re ready when a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ean or with a few moist crumbs attached.
Q: Can I use other types of chocolate?
A: Yes! Milk chocolate, white chocolate, or even flavored chips can be used for a unique twist.
Q: Do I need to use salted caramel?
A: While salted caramel brings a delicious contrast, you can use regular caramel if preferred, but consider adding a sprinkle of sea salt for that sweet-salty balance.
Q: What can I do with leftover caramel sauce?
A: Leftover caramel can be drizzled over ice cream, added to coffee, or used as a topping for other desserts.
